  • We check into the hotel upon arrival and go on half-day sightseeing around the city. We head first to St. Paul Church, a historic church built in 1610 that made it one of the oldest baroque-style churches in India. Diu Fortress is the next location, which is located not far from the church. The Portuguese fortification that was built in the 16th century is now a tourist attraction that is well-maintained, with much of the original construction still intact.
  • We’ll also visit the INS Khukri Memorial, a Type 14 frigate of the Indian Navy, sunk on December 9 1971 during the Indo-Pak War. And not far from there is the Diu Museum, which is set up inside St. Thomas Church that was built in 1598. Not to be missed as well is the Shell Museum, where sea shells from all over the world, which are part of a personal collection, are displayed in this museum that overlooks Nagoa Beach.

Day 6: Transfer From Diu To Bhavnagar With Sightseeing (200 Km, 4-hour Drive)

  • From Diu, we head to Bhavnagar after you fill yourself with breakfast. We check into the hotel before visiting Gandhi Smriti, an institution built in memory of Mahatma Gandhi. The museum was also the very house where Mahatma Gandhi spent the last 144 days of his life and recalled the man’s collection of books in his library. It is also a gallery of pictures of the prolific writer Bapu’s Life.
  • In the evening, we will visit Takhteshwar Temple, one of the oldest temples in Gujarat that was entirely built in marble. Perched atop the hillock, it overlooks the city of Bhavnagar under it. After dinner, we will take you back to the hotel and stay overnight in Bhavnagar.
